WARDEN, Judge.

Defendants appeal their convictions for disorderly conduct. ORS 166.025(1)(e).1 On August 7, 1980, defendants were arrested outside of the Tektronix plant, at the intersection of Jenkins and Knowlton Roads, in Washington County. The complaint charged them as follows:
